In one of the most stunning twists in the history of the Ultimate Fighter, for the first time, a competitor who endured through six weeks of living in seclusion with fifteen other mixed martial artists in the Las Vegas desert, and defeated three of his house mates for the right to fight for a guaranteed six figure contract with the UFC®, will not be participating in the show’s live finale.

The show is 90 minutes, and will air on SpikeTV at 10PM ET.
